DVD; NTSC; region 1; 16:9 widescreen presentation (1.66:1 aspect ratio); Dolby Digital 5.1 surround.Optional English subtitles for the deaf and hard of hearing (SDH).James Spader, Holly Hunter, Elias Koteas, Deborah Kara Unger, Rosanna Arquette.Director of photography, Peter Suschitzky ; editor, Ronald Sanders ; music, Howard Shore ; costume designer, Denise Cronenberg ; production designer, Carol Spier."For this icily erotic fusion of flesh and machine, David Cronenberg adapted J.G. Ballard's future-shock novel of the 1970s into one of the most singular and provocative films of the 1990s. A traffic collision involving a disaffected commercial producer, James (James Spader), and an enigmatic doctor, Helen (Holly Hunter), brings them, along with James's wife, Catherine (Deborah Kara Unger, in a sublimely detached performance), together in a crucible of blood and broken glass--and it's not long before they are all initiated into a kinky, death-obsessed underworld of sadomasochistic car-crash fetishists for whom twisted metal and scar tissue are the ultimate turn-ons. Controversial from the moment it debuted at Cannes--where it won a Special Jury Prize 'for originality, for daring, and for audacity'--Crash has since taken its place as a key text of late-twentieth-century cinema, a disturbingly seductive treatise on the relationships between humanity and technology, sex and violence, that is as unsettling as it is mesmerizing"--ContainerRating: NC-17; for numerous explicit sex scenes.disc one. Lecturer, Ken Albala (Professor of History at the University of the Pacific in Stockton, California).These thirty-six half-hour lectures explore the history of how humans have produced, cooked, and consumed food - from the earliest hunting and gathering societies to the present. Global in scope, the course covers many diverse civilizations and the process of globalization that has been shaped by trade in food.

[Special features].Director of photography, Suren Shahbazyan ; editor, Marfa Ponomarenko ; composer, Tigran Mansurian.Sofiko Chiaureli, Melkon Alekyan, Vilen Galstyan, Hovhannes Minasyan, Georgi Gegechkori, Spartak Baghashvili."A breathtaking fusion of poetry, ethnography, and cinema, Sergei Parajanov's masterwork overflows with unforgettable images and sounds. In a series a tableaux that blend the tactile with the abstract, The Color of Pomegranates revives the splendors of Armenian culture through the story of the eighteenth-century troubadour Sayat-Nova, charting his intellectual, artistic, and spiritual growth through iconographic compositions rather than traditional narrative. The film's tapestry of folklore and metaphor departed from the realism that dominated the Soviet cinema of its era, leading authorities to block its distribution, with rare underground screenings presenting it in a restructured form. This edition features the cut closest to Parajanov's original vision, in a restoration that brings new life to one of cinema's most enigmatic meditations on art and beauty"--ContainerRating: Not rated.DVD, NTSC, region 1; full screen (1.37:1); Dolby Digital mono.
